Maintaining a Healthy Digestive System: 7 Essential Tips

A well-functioning digestive system is vital for overall health and well-being. Follow these seven tips to ensure your digestive system stays in top condition:

1. **Stay Hydrated:** Drink plenty of water throughout the day. Proper hydration helps break down food, aids digestion, and prevents constipation.

2. **Eat a Balanced Diet:** Consume a variety of fruits, vegetables, whole grains, lean proteins, and healthy fats. A diverse diet provides essential nutrients that support digestion.

3. **Fiber-Rich Foods:** Include fiber-rich foods like beans, legumes, whole grains, fruits, and vegetables. Fiber promotes regular bowel movements and supports a healthy gut microbiome.

4. **Probiotics:** Incorporate probiotic-rich foods like yogurt, kefir, sauerkraut, and kimchi. These foods contain beneficial bacteria that support gut health and digestion.

5. **Mindful Eating:** Eat slowly, chew your food thoroughly, and savor each bite. Mindful eating aids digestion and helps prevent overeating.

6. **Limit Processed Foods:** Reduce consumption of processed foods high in sugars, unhealthy fats, and artificial additives. These can disrupt digestion and lead to gastrointestinal discomfort.

7. **Manage Stress:** Chronic stress can affect digestion. Practice stress-relief techniques like deep breathing, meditation, yoga, or regular exercise.

Remember, everyone's digestive system is unique. If you experience persistent digestive issues, consult a healthcare professional for personalized advice and treatment. Prioritizing your digestive health contributes to overall wellness and vitality.
